Sarah Lawrence College is a private liberal arts college in New York located in a suburban area with a campus size of 44 acres. It is known for its methodical approach to education, rich history of impassioned intellectual and civic engagement, and vibrant, successful alumni. Initially, started as a college intended to instruct women in the arts and humanities, Sarah Lawrence soon developed into a full-fledged liberal arts and sciences program and committed to coeducation structure.

When was Sarah Lawrence College Established?

Sarah Lawrence College was established in 1926 and was the pioneer for innovative education.

Financial Aid at Sarah Lawrence College

Sarah Lawrence College offers a variety of financial aid awards to assist with the cost of attendance, including need-based scholarships that may cover part of tuition, and several highly competitive fellowships that vary by degree program. Financial assistance is offered to more than 70% of the students.

Along with the financial grants international students at Sarah Lawrence College are offered merit-based and need-based scholarships that range from $5,000 to $10,000 per year. International students can apply for private student loans.

Student Population at Pratt Institute

The student enrollment at Pratt Institute is 4,875 which includes 3,483 undergraduate students and 1,392 graduate students coming from 47 states and 78 countries. The gender distribution is 29% of male students and 71% of female students. The international students in undergraduate are 34% and graduate students are 52%.

Application Details

Pratt Institute accepts international applications through online applications. The application is intake in the semesters of Fall and Spring semesters and the application fee is $50 for both undergraduate and graduate students. The application deadline varies for the different graduate programs. The application deadline for undergraduate programs at Pratt Institute are given below:

  • Fall Semester: January 5
  • Spring Semester: November 1
